How to Measure - Chest: Measure straight across from edge to edge, starting 1" below the armhole, multiply by 2 - Shoulder: Measure straight across from shoulder seam to shoulder seam. Again, it’s easiest to measure across the back of the garment - Body Length: Start at the top of the shoulder where it meets the neck seam, and measure straight down to the hem - Sleeve Length: Start at the center of the back of the neck, measure straight across to the shoulder seam, and then follow the edge of the garment to the cuff. Pro tip: it’s easiest to measure across the back of the sleeve

About Samuel Zelig

Samuel Zelig is a contemporary approach to uniform standards and closet essentials. Taking inspiration from American workwear traditions and incorporating French and Japanese elements and fabrication, the brand tweaks classic designs to fit and move better without losing the intention and style of what makes them classics. Following a narrative of versatility, simplicity, and functionality - each piece is timeless to its core. The brand pays special attention to finishing garments with experimental dye and wash techniques that both elevates the clothing and creates comfortable favorites from day one. From the sewing and construction to the beautiful fabrication and quality hardware, each piece is made with thoughtful attention to every detail. Applied through a variety of mediums, all artwork is original and created by the designers Jonathan Levite and Melissa Marsella.
